PM-KUSUM & Rooftop Solar Subsidy

The Government of India provides financial assistance for solar installations through the Ministry of New and Renewable Energy (MNRE). The subsidy covers a significant portion of the installation cost.

Under the Residential Rooftop Solar Programme, eligible households can receive subsidies ranging from 20% to 40% of the benchmark cost, depending on the system capacity.

Subsidy Rates by Category

Current subsidy rates applicable for residential solar installations.

System CapacityBenchmark Cost/kWSubsidy RateMax Subsidy
Up to 3 kW ₹42,000/kW 40% ₹50,400
3-10 kW ₹42,000/kW 40% (first 3kW)\n20% (remaining) ₹1,17,600
Above 10 kW ₹42,000/kW 40% (first 3kW)\n20% (next 7kW) ₹1,17,600

* Rates are indicative and subject to change as per government guidelines. Last updated: 2026.

Subsidy Application Process

We handle the entire process for you.

01

Consultation & Assessment

Our team evaluates your energy needs and determines subsidy eligibility.

02

Documentation

We prepare all required documents including electricity bills, property papers, and bank details.

03

Online Application

Application submitted on the national solar subsidy portal (MNRE/state DISCOM portal).

04

Inspection

Government-appointed inspector visits to verify installation and system specifications.

05

Subsidy Disbursement

Subsidy amount directly credited to your bank account within 30 days of inspection.

Documents Required for Subsidy

Aadhaar Card of applicant
PAN Card of applicant
Electricity bill (latest)
Property ownership proof
Bank account details (cancelled cheque)
Photograph of installed system
GST invoice from installer
Commissioning certificate
